For 10 years, father and son Stu and Cedar Anderson tinkered away in their shed on the Far North Coast, looking for a way to harvest honey that was less stressful on the bees – and the beekeeper. Watch him build a unique chimney to gui... biloxi mississippi weather in mayWebThe frames of a nuc are easily moved into a Flow Hive where the colony will continue to grow. Most beekeepers prefer to buy nucleolus colonies because they are 2-3 weeks ahead of a package colony in terms of progress, but both are viable options.
